Output ef43964aa1cd5b32f3e9b82b3097e991b45ab5685bfd5eca4591ef5557d020e2:19
- value
- 17639031
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b6a7d74f2195ec54f683a15d28c5d6a9244c1440 OP_EQUAL
- address
- 3JLoyFtj84X9cnz8eapVfofcLpvpXXDran
- transaction
- ef43964aa1cd5b32f3e9b82b3097e991b45ab5685bfd5eca4591ef5557d020e2
- spent
- true